Cheesy Loaded Cauliflower Bake

This Cheesy Loaded Cauliflower Bake is the ultimate comfort food! Roasted cauliflower is topped with sour cream, cheese, bacon, green onions, and seasonings for a cheesy, creamy, and low-carb dish.

 

Prep Time 15 minutes

Cook Time 30 minutes

Total Time 45 minutes

Servings 6 servings

Calories 414 kcal

Ingredients

  • 1 large head cauliflower cut into small florets
  • 2 tablespoons butter melted
  • 1/2 teaspoon sea sal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 1 cup Sour cream
  • 1/4 cup Heavy cream
  • 4 ounces cream cheese cut into small pieces
  • 4 cloves garlic minced
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1/2 teaspoon mustard powder
  • 1 teaspoon Ranch powder
  • 2 cups Cheddar cheese shredded and divided
  • 12 bacon slices cooked and chopped
  • 1/4 cup Green onions chopped and divided

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 450 degrees F.
  2. In a large bowl, toss cauliflower florets with melted butter, salt, and pepper and transfer them to a small 1.5-quart casserole dish in a single layer.
  3. Roast in the preheated oven for 15-20 minutes, until crisp tender.
  4. In another bowl, whisk together the sour cream and heavy cream, until smooth.
  5. Add minced garlic, 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ese, half of the chopped cooked bacon pieces, half of the green onions, plus onion powder, paprika, mustard powder, and ranch powder. Season with salt and black pepper and stir to combine.
  6. When the cauliflower is done roasting, add it to the bowl with the sauce and mix it to combine it and coat it well.
  7. Return the cauliflower mixture to the casserole dish. Top with the cream cheese pieces and any remaining cheese and bacon bits.
  8. Bake for 5-10 minutes, until the cheese melts. Top with remaining green onions and serve.

Nutrition Facts

Cheesy Loaded Cauliflower Bake

Amount Per Serving

Calories 414Calories from Fat 288

% Daily Value*

Fat 32g49%

Saturated Fat 13g81%

Cholesterol 62mg21%

Sodium 910mg40%

Potassium 559mg16%

Carbohydrates 12g4%

Fiber 2g8%

Sugar 4g4%

Protein 20g40%

Vitamin A 713IU14%

Vitamin C 47mg57%

Calcium 276mg28%

Iron 1mg6%

* Percent Daily Values are based on a 2000 calorie diet.
